Output 8056935e4f500a8630d287ca89633943094fddf029c8b0343b9b1ba16d5b27f5:45

value
19450670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7700f225ed17581f734c18b8d130f5936eb21531 OP_EQUAL
address
MJkPmymuDJxSAfKeVErHtMM9SpD5mT6zzW
transaction
8056935e4f500a8630d287ca89633943094fddf029c8b0343b9b1ba16d5b27f5
spent
true